<%@ page contentType="text/html;charset=UTF-8" language="java" %>
<%@ page import="java.util.Calendar" %>
<html>
<head><title>日历</title><style>table{border: none;}table caption{color: red;}table tr th{text-align: center;border: 1px solid yellow;background-color: yellow;}table tr td{text-align: center;border: 1px solid gainsboro;}table tr td:hover{border: 1px solid red;cursor: pointer;}</style>
</head>
<body><table cellspacing="3" align="center"><%Calendar now = Calendar.getInstance();int year = now.get(Calendar.YEAR);int month = now.get(Calendar.MONTH)+1;%><caption><strong>日历</strong></caption><caption><strong><%=year%>年<%=month%>月</strong></caption><tr><th><div style="color:red">日</div></th><th>一</th><th>二</th><th>三</th><th>四</th><th>五</th><th><div style="color:green">六</div></th></tr><%Calendar ca = Calendar.getInstance();ca.set(Calendar.DAY_OF_MONTH,1);int day=1;int firstDay = ca.get(Calendar.DAY_OF_WEEK);int totalDays = ca.getActualMaximum(Calendar.DATE);int today = now.get(Calendar.DATE);for (int i=1;i<=6;i++){%><tr><%for (int j=1;j<=7;j++){if(j<firstDay&&i==1||day>totalDays){%><td  bgcolor="#dcdcdc"><div style="color:gainsboro">-</div></td><%}else{if (day==today){%><td bgcolor="red"><%=day%></td><%day++;}else{%><td bgcolor="#dcdcdc"><%=day%></td><%day++;}}}%></tr><%}%></table>
</body>
</html>

jsp实现日历(二)相关推荐

  1. 根据需求定制日历-二

    根据需求定制日历-二 使用引导 项目地址 demo下载地址 把相关类拷贝到自己项目目录里 在XML 布局文件中引入相关 CalendarView <?xml version="1.0& ...

  2. JSP的学习二(请求转发与 重定向)

    一: 1.介绍知识点 1). 本质区别: 请求的转发只发出了一次请求, 而重定向则发出了两次请求. 具体: ①. 请求的转发: 地址栏是初次发出请求的地址.  请求的重定向: 地址栏不再是初次发出的请 ...

  3. 自定义考勤统计日历(二)

    在说这篇文章之前我们先了解下自定义考勤统计一 的内容,以及他的参考文献,这样就更容易了解这篇文章了. 看下效果图: 分析下效果图: 1.功能是:筛选日期,检索考勤统计列表,点击列表条目进入考勤统计日历 ...

  4. TSC 标签打印机,使用TSPL指令,前端 jsp 调用打印二维码和文本标签的案例

    因为需要调用打印机封装好的DLL文件,只能在IE下使用ActiveX来调用,直接使用tspl指令来打印.只在前台调用,所以后台什么也不需要,但是客户端需要进行配置,首先要安装打印机驱动,然后注册DLL ...

  5. 江西理工大学JSP程序设计第一二章期末复习

    1.下面哪两个应用程序目录依赖类和库的位置?( A E )  A)/WEB-INF/lib as a JAR file                             B) /META-INF ...

  6. Oracle EBS JSP实现QRCode二维条码

    需求背景 由于客户或公司内部要求,在签标贴纸上打印二维条码.另外,自己架建Tomcat Web服务是PC机,通过JSP也是可以实现打印二维条码,由于PC机不稳定,每隔一段时间PC机会宕机,给我们带比较 ...

  7. 七、jsp基础(二)- 内置对象

    一.什么是内置对象 1.1 内置对象的来源 为了开发者方便使用,JSP中预先定义了9个内置对象,由容器为用户进行实例化,用户直接使用即可.举例:servlet: HttpSession session ...

  8. JSP学习——语法(二)

    1:JSP运行原理和九大隐式对象: 每个JSP 页面在第一次被访问时,WEB容器都会把请求交给JSP引擎(即一个Java程序)去处理.JSP引擎先将JSP翻译成一个_jspServlet(实质上也是一 ...

  9. 2011级-csdn-java-张侃—自定义JSP标签(二)

    简单标签 •         由于传统标签使用三个标签接口来完成不同的功能,显得过于繁琐,不利于标签技术的推广, SUN公司为降低标签技术的学习难度,在JSP 2.0中定义了一个更为简单.便于编写和调 ...

最新文章

  1. Android Studio 中修改versionCode跟versionName (更新版本)
  2. android level list,Android Drawable (levle List selector layer List)
  3. makefile文件编写教程
  4. [RabbitMQ]RabbitMQ深入理解(一)进阶/管理/配置
  5. python3实现汉字转拼音
  6. 学python心得体会500字-Python初学心得体会
  7. jfinal集成使用shiro
  8. eclipse java jdk_设置Eclipse和Java JDK
  9. Python并发编程之:多进程
  10. linix防火墙设置之顺序设置问题 -- 解决防火墙规则顺序和插入规则到指定序号的问题...
  11. python中list index out of range_Python知识精解:str split()方法
  12. springboot实体映射到数据库_SpringBoot 操作 ElasticSearch 详解
  13. html分级显示的下拉列表,javascript实现在下拉列表中显示多级树形菜单的方法
  14. 【CCCC】L2-031 深入虎穴 (25分),,求多叉树最深的节点编号,大水题!!!
  15. 【Ubuntu】升到14,攻克了进入用户后没有菜单条导航栏的问题
  16. codeforces #630 F. Selection of Personnel
  17. Debian 6(Squeeze)升级至Debian 7(Wheezy)
  18. 华为云服务器安装redis、mysql、jdk、tomcat、nginx
  19. QT 主线程子线程互相传值
  20. word插入图表目录的时候同时插入了原图的解决办法

热门文章

  1. java 初识对象和对象引用的关系
  2. Docker for mac安装
  3. 185.dubbo 后台管理系统
  4. (转)AppCan中调用系统浏览器打开网页
  5. 在Android中进行单元测试遇到的问题
  6. SCCM 2012 SP1系列(十)配置补丁更新-3
  7. C++中关于流的概念
  8. Swift中页面跳转与传值:
  9. snmpd 子代理模式编译测试
  10. Zend Framework Mail通过网易免费邮箱发送邮件